Dollar Bank Natrona Heights Drive Thru Still Operational After Fire
PITTSBURGH, PA, Dec 18, 2012 (MARKETWIRE via COMTEX) --
Dollar Bank's Natrona Heights Office was one of the businesses
damaged in the fire that occurred in the Natrona Heights Plaza Monday
night. The bank's drive-thru facility is operational today and will
have normal business hours: Monday - Friday from 9:00 AM to 7:00 PM
and Saturday from 9:00 AM to 2:00 PM. This location also has walk-up
and drive-up ATMs available. Phone service to the drive-thru is
available at 724-224-8531. If you are unable to get through by phone,
please call Dollar Bank Customer Service at 1-800-242-BANK (2265).
The Dollar Bank Fox Chapel Office located at Waterworks Mall, 1009
Freeport Road is the nearest full-service office available to assist
customers.
About Dollar Bank
Dollar Bank is the largest independent mutual bank
in the nation with assets of more than $6.6 billion.* Today, Dollar
Bank operates more than 60 locations throughout the Pittsburgh and
Cleveland metropolitan areas. For 157 years, Dollar Bank has grown to
become a large, full service, regional bank committed to providing
the highest quality of banking services to individuals and
businesses. Dollar Bank is headquartered in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ania.
